HomeMy Public PortalAbout14-8852 Hyphen between Miami and Opa-locka Sponsored by: Vice Mayor Kelley RESOLUTION NO. 14-8852 A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F OPA-LOCKA,IN SUPPORT OF THE RENAMING OF OPA-LOCKA EXECUTIVE AIRPORT AS THE MIAMI- OPA LOCKA EXECUTIVE AIRPORT; DIRECTING THE MAYOR OR DESIGNEE TO TAKE ALL STEPS NECESSARY TO EFFECTUATE SUCH NAME CHANGE, INCLUDING A HYPHEN BETWEEN MIAMI AND OPA- LOCKA WITH NO HYPHEN, BETWEEN OPA AND LOCKA.;PROVIDING FOR TRANSMITTAL;PROVIDING FOR INCORPORATION OF RECITALS;PROVIDING FOR AN EFFECTIVE DATE WHEREAS,the City Commission of the City of Opa-locka has considered changing the name of the Opa-locka Executive Airport,in order to promote the airport more effectively,to Miami-Opa locka Executive Airport; and WHEREAS,the City would only change the name of the Opa-locka Executive Airport,if they can place a hyphen between Miami and Opa-locka and to remove the hyphen between Opa and locks; and WHEREAS,the City Commission of the City of Opa-locka desires to support changing the name of the Opa-locka Executive Airport to Miami-Opa locka Executive Airport. NOW,THEREFORE,BE IT DULY RESOLVED BY THE CITY COMMISSION OF THE CITY OF OPA-LOCKA,FLORIDA AS FOLLOWS: Section 1. The recitals to the preamble are hereby incorporated by reference. Section 2. The City Commission of the City of Opa-locka, Florida, hereby approves the name change of the Opa-locks Executive Airport to Miami-Opa locks Executive Airport,including a hyphen between Miami and Opa-locka with no hyphen between Opa and locka. Sect_ I�4• The City Clerk is hereby authorized and directed to transmit a copy of this resolution to the Miami-Dade County Mayor and Miami-Dade County Board of County Commissioners. Section 3. This resolution shall take effect immediately upon adoption. Resolution No. 14-8852 PASSED AND ADOPTED this 24`x'day of September, 2014.
